The Importance of Clock Spring Cable Integrity
The steering wheel coil spring wire’s condition is critically essential for secure function of the supplemental restraint system activation system. A frayed spiral cable can result in unexpected airbag deployment, which is dangerous to vehicle occupants. Conversely, a broken steering wheel coil spring might prevent the SRS from deploying in a accident, placing passengers at risk to severe injury. Regular assessment and replacement of the spiral cable are thus extremely advised to ensure peak safety and reduce the likely for malfunction.

Clock Spring Spiral Cable Materials and Manufacturing
The main construction of clock spring coiled cables relies heavily on specific material selection and precise production methods. Traditionally, phosphor bronze is the favored blend due to its excellent ductility and rust resistance. However, other options, such as nickel alloys or even certain rustless steels, are employed depending on the use requirements. Creation typically involves a complicated winding procedure, sometimes executed on high-speed automated equipment. The strain and size of the resulting cable are closely controlled to make certain consistent performance and longevity. Furthermore, surface finishes, like stannous plating, may be applied to enhance current carrying and protect against environmental factors.
